Your way of driving indeed leaves both good and bad impressions on your engine efficiency. By changing gears swiftly, you can increase the efficiency and mileage of your car's engine. This applies to both manual and automatic transmission cars. Hard acceleration can put an adverse effect on the fuel as well as engine efficiency.

Drive with correct tire pressure

While driving a car, tire plays an important role in both fuels as well as engine efficiency. For knowing specified air pressure that is safe to drive and lasts longer, you can check the owner’s manual. Before taking any ride, make sure your tires are inflated to the recommended pressure limit.
